开启RPC服务器的步骤包括:创建服务端,注册服务方法,启动服务端。具体实现方式取决于你使用的编程语言和库。
如何开启RPC服务器
RPC(Remote Procedure Call)是一种远程过程调用的协议,它允许程序在网络上的另一台计算机上执行函数或方法,在许多情况下,我们需要开启RPC服务器以实现跨网络的通信和数据交换,以下是开启RPC服务器的步骤:
1. 安装RPC服务器软件
你需要在你的计算机上安装RPC服务器软件,有许多不同的RPC服务器软件可供选择,例如gRPC、Apache Thrift等,你可以根据你的需求选择合适的软件进行安装。
2. 配置RPC服务器
安装完成后,你需要对RPC服务器进行配置,这通常包括设置服务器的IP地址、端口号、协议等参数,具体的配置方法取决于你选择的RPC服务器软件。
3. 编写服务端代码
接下来,你需要编写服务端的代码,定义你的RPC接口和实现相应的功能,这通常需要使用RPC服务器软件提供的API或库来完成。
4. 启动RPC服务器
完成服务端代码的编写后,你可以启动RPC服务器,这通常需要运行一个命令或脚本,将你的服务端代码与RPC服务器软件关联起来。
5. 测试RPC服务器
你可以使用客户端工具或编写客户端代码来测试你的RPC服务器是否正常工作,这可以通过调用RPC接口并检查返回的结果来完成。
相关问题与解答
Q1: 如何在Python中使用gRPC开启RPC服务器?
答:在Python中,你可以使用gRPC库来开启RPC服务器,你需要安装gRPC库,然后编写服务端代码并使用gRPC提供的API来定义RPC接口和实现功能,你可以使用gRPC提供的serve()
函数来启动RPC服务器。
Q2: 如何在Java中使用Apache Thrift开启RPC服务器?
答:在Java中,你可以使用Apache Thrift库来开启RPC服务器,你需要安装Apache Thrift库,然后编写服务端代码并使用Thrift提供的API来定义RPC接口和实现功能,你可以使用Thrift提供的start()
方法来启动RPC服务器。
希望以上信息对你有所帮助!
原创文章,作者:数码侠,如若转载,请注明出处:https://www.mingyunw.com/archives/67106.html